President ' s Messa Members of the Graduating Classes of 1946: It is a pleasure to extend greetings and write a brief message for your yearbook. I need not remind you of the importance of the year which is nearing its close. Events of world significance have been of almost daily occurrence. While few have been untouched by these things, for the most part you have been occupied with the daily assignments and associations of the campus. World events often seem remote. The future will reveal how sensitive you have been to world happen- ings and how well your fidelity to assigned tasks has prepared you for your part in the future. You entered Dickinson before the turning point in the war was clearly discerned. During your first year many of the college activi- ties were either curtailed or stopped altogether. You returned this year, especially the members of the college class, greatly outnum- bered by the incoming freshmen. You loyally maintained college customs and traditions. You have seen, during the second semester, the return of the veterans and the enrollment reach an all-time high. As you go out you realize our beloved college faces a future full of promise. By holding steady and doing your part you have helped to make all this possible. Our thanks to you and our best wishes and fervent prayers that the future may be filled with achievement and peace of mind. Most sincerely. 11
